Check inside if the powersupply-plug to your motherboard is still connected;
this is the multi-color whires comming from your powersupply and is connected through one connector-plug onto your motherboard. When I got my XPS-T700 the system was Dead On Arrival (Same "nothing happening when pushing the front ON-button": got the fright of my life). Called Techsupport and they asked me very calm if maybee the powerconnector had been shaked down during transportation (seamed to happen more often) Hu..........
